To the Board of Ardenfell Systems: the proposed training budget for next year totals a 12% increase over current levels, driven by certification requirements for the Mistral platform rollout and mandatory compliance refreshers across the Kellbourne and Tarsby sites. The allocation assumes a blended delivery model, with roughly 60% conducted internally. Contingency of 5% is reserved for regulatory changes. Detailed line items are appended for review. The budget's link to our forward strategy is explained in the confidential note below.

internal memo for tagef-hadup: Gross margin on Ulaath came in at 15 percent against a plan of 5 percent. Only 7 of the 120 pilot accounts renewed Ulaath, so a churn review is set for October 15.

## Tuning after the Fawnbridge upgrade

Quick heads-up for the sync: since we bumped Quillbus to v4, the old prefetch defaults are way too aggressive and consumers on the Larkmoor cluster keep stalling. Marta and I re-ran the soak tests Tuesday and landed on saner numbers — throughput is back up ~18% with no redelivery storms. Don't hand-edit these on individual nodes; they ship via config push. The constants we settled on are below.

tuning table, kawep-tawif:
CAPS = {
    "olidor": 80,
    "belion": 7,
    "quenys": 225,
    "druox": 839,
    "fraath": 482,
}

Ticket: Config drift on the Hollowgrid GPU memory profiler. For new team members: the profiler agents on the training cluster have drifted from the checked-in baseline — three nodes run an older sampling interval and a different allocator hook, which makes their traces non-comparable. This happens when nodes are reimaged manually instead of through the Lanternfall provisioner. Fix is to reapply the baseline and re-enroll the nodes; please don't hand-edit agent configs. For reference, the intended baseline configuration is as follows.

deployment values, badug-yadup:
[aldmir]
port = 4000
region = west-1
host = aldmir.halixlabs.example
team = kelax
timeout_ms = 2000
retries = 5

Ticket HUE-77: ContrastCheck audit runner misconfigured in CI. Env file points WCAG_LEVEL at "AAA" while the report template expects "AA", so every page fails and the dashboard is useless. Fix: align the level, rerun the Tintfield sample suite, confirm pass rates look sane. Note for maintainers: the report-upload credential must sit on the line directly below this one.

secret setting of tajof-bahif: COURIER_KEY3=65d